What does ๐Ÿ๐ŸคŒ mean?

Specifically ties the 'chef's kiss' or Italian emphasis to food, particularly pasta. It's used to express extreme satisfaction with a meal, or ironically to highlight something comically 'Italian' in a culinary context. Common in food reviews, recipe comments, or foodie posts.

When would someone send ๐Ÿ๐ŸคŒ?

In general texts, you're either signaling something is 'chef's kiss' perfect โ€“ like 'this playlist ๐ŸคŒ' โ€“ or you're playfully calling out something a bit absurd or dramatic, like 'the way my friend just showed up to class in pajamas ๐ŸคŒ.' It's rarely super serious, always a bit of a vibe.

On TikTok: On TikTok in 2026, the ๐ŸคŒ is still thriving, often paired with sounds that emphasize dramatic revelation or mock-perfection, like 'it's giving...' audios or those slightly unhinged 'I just think it's neat' sounds. You'll see it used to highlight peak aesthetic moments, epic fails, or just to punctuate a particularly spicy take in a POV. It's not cringe unless you're trying too hard.

Flirty context: A soft launch flirt. 'You looked really good today ๐ŸคŒ.' It's like a playful pat on the back, a 'I see you and I like what I see' without being too overt. It allows for plausible deniability if the vibe isn't reciprocated.
